Update 15 - The Drum Magazines update!

-Added drum magazines and crafting recipes for them. The following automatic weapons can now switch magazine types: M16A1, M16A2, Colt Commando, AK-47, RK-62, RK-95, M14, H&K G3, MP5, MP5SD, M1A1 Thompson. 9mm and .45 ACP drum mags have a 60-round capacity, and the higher caliber ones hold 50 rounds. How-to-use: Eject the regular magazine and then either right click the weapon to "Use Drum Magazine" or use the crafting menu to do the same.

Update 13

-Shot Pistols! You can now saw off the stocks of the Remington M870, the 11-87 and the double barrel shotguns to make them fit into holsters. Keep in mind that a shotgun without a stock will kick like a mule, so the recoil delay will be something you'll feel. Thanks to my Discord member scheribold for this suggestion!
